NOTES:

Albinoni’s soulful concerto for oboe and strings adds charm to this program and showcases returning fan favorite, Igor Leschishin’s sensitive oboe performance.

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art and Joseph Haydn were great friends who admired each other’s work. While living in Vienna, the two composers played chamber music with Haydn on violin and Mozart on viola.

Mozart wrote his violin concerto no 3 when he was 19 years old. Haydn wrote the Symphony when he was 42. But there is a common theme of joy and happiness in both works.
